A package which can convert videos, images, and gifs to ascii art!

Project description

To-Ascii PYPI Downloads

Converts videos, images, and gifs into ascii art!

[Example] [Example 2]

  • Works on most common image types
  • Works on most common video types
  • Works on gifs

Installation

Via pip:

python3 -m pip install to-ascii

Example Usage

Video / GIF:

from toascii import Video

v = Video('my_file.mp4', scale=.1, verbose=True)
v.convert()  # convert the frames into ascii
v.view()  # play the converted frames in the console

Image:

from toascii import Image

img = Image('my_image.png', scale=.1, verbose=True)  # load the image
img.convert()  # convert the image to ascii
img.view()  # view the final asciified image

Documentation

  • toascii.Video(filename='video.mp4', *, scale=1, w_stretch=2, gradient=Union[int, str], verbose=False)
    • Note: only filename can be a positional argument, the rest are kwargs.
    • Arguments:
      • filename the name of the file/video which is to be opened and processed
      • scale the amount/1 which the video dimensions are multiplied by
      • w_stretch the amount that the width dimension is multiplied by
      • gradient either an integer from the preset gradients, or a custom gradient Example: '#$a=+-., '
      • verbose whether or not to show extra information
    • Functions:
      • convert actually converts the video into ascii
      • view view the converted video

  • toascii.Image(filename='image.png', *, scale=1, w_stretch=2, gradient=Union[int, str], verbose=False)
    • Note: only filename can be a positional argument, the rest are kwargs.
    • Arguments:
      • filename the name of the file/image which is to be opened and processed
      • scale the amount/1 which the image dimensions are multiplied by
      • w_stretch the amount that the width dimension is multiplied by
      • gradient either an integer from the preset gradients, or a custom gradient Example: '#$a=+-., '
      • verbose whether or not to show extra information
    • Functions:
      • convert actually converts the image into ascii
      • view view the converted image
